Why does the Chevy Tahoe air bag cost more?
A used Chevy Tahoe air bag carries a median asking price of $218, which is 18% higher than the Jeep Grand Cherokee at $179. Supply also plays a role: Jeep Grand Cherokee has 2,322 priced listings versus 1,223 for Chevy Tahoe, and more listings generally mean more choices and more competitive pricing.
Grade A (excellent condition) parts make up 65% of Jeep Grand Cherokee listings compared to 49% for the Chevy Tahoe, so buyers looking for top-condition units will find more options on the Jeep Grand Cherokee side.
The Jeep Grand Cherokee average ($214) runs 20% above its median ($179), indicating a tail of high-priced listings — likely low-mileage or remanufactured units pulling the average up.

What to check before buying a used air bag
- Verify that the module has never been deployed, repacked, or listed under active safety recalls by cross-referencing the OEM part number and donor vehicle VIN.
- Match interior trim color codes, steering wheel or dash mounting points, and single-stage vs. dual-stage inflator designs across vehicle trim levels.
- Inspect the module backing, clock spring connector housing, and mounting tabs for heat damage, hairline cracks, or tampered wiring harness splices.
- Ensure shipping complies with hazardous material regulations and verify that local laws permit installing salvaged supplemental restraint system (SRS) components.

Can I use a Jeep Grand Cherokee air bag in a Chevy Tahoe?
This comparison describes pricing, not interchangeability. Even when two parts share similar prices, they may require different engines, trims, electronics, or mounting points. Always match the seller's part number against your VIN before purchasing.

How does condition grade affect the price?
Part condition significantly impacts price. Grade A (Excellent): Jeep Grand Cherokee $176 vs Chevy Tahoe $207. Grade B (Good): Jeep Grand Cherokee $200 vs Chevy Tahoe $218. Grade C (Fair): Jeep Grand Cherokee $75 vs Chevy Tahoe $125. Grade A parts are in excellent condition, B is good, and C is fair — always confirm grading criteria with the seller.
